>> This series is a second step in improving the User Experience of
>> debugging inferiors with multiple namespaces. It adds 2 things to make
>> it more convenient for users to understand what the inferior is doing.
>>
>> The first patch adds convenience variables, specifically
>> _active_linker_namespaces and _current_linker_namespaces. These can be
>> used to track where in the execution of an inferior the user is, and
>> could be used in breakpoint conditions to stop at a specific namespace.
>>
>> The third patch adds a new command, "info linker-namespaces", to help the
>> user check what solibs are loaded, and where. To make the patch more
>> readable, the second patch is a minor refactor of the command "info
>> sharedlibrary".
>>
>> The documentation changes have already been reviewed by Eli.
>>
>> Changes for v3:
>> * Changed the final gdb.base/dlmopen-ns-ids.exp test to allow for linker
>> namespaces that don't load libc and libm, since some systems may not
>> do it.
>>
>> Changes for v2:
>> * Renamed new command and variables to explicitly mention linker
>> namespaces
